Urban Comfort: Pools in the Heart of San Salvador

San Salvador has expanded its hospitality offerings significantly in recent years. Modern hotels now combine business convenience, upscale dining, and relaxing pool areas that overlook the city skyline.

Among the most recognized are:

  • Barceló San Salvador — Located in the Zona Rosa district, this hotel features an outdoor pool with panoramic views of the capital. Its central location makes it convenient for visitors exploring museums, restaurants, and shopping centers.
  • Hyatt Centric San Salvador — Known for its rooftop pool and modern atmosphere near Multiplaza and La Gran Vía, this hotel has become popular with both international travelers and Salvadorans enjoying weekend stays.
  • Sheraton Presidente San Salvador — A longtime favorite featuring gardens, a spacious pool area, spa services, and elegant dining.
  • Real InterContinental San Salvador and Courtyard by Marriott San Salvador — Both continue serving business and leisure travelers with outdoor pools and modern amenities.

Together, these hotels reflect how San Salvador continues evolving into a more sophisticated and internationally connected capital city.

Coastal Escapes: Pools Along the Pacific

Along El Salvador’s Pacific coastline, swimming pools become part of the beach experience itself. Black volcanic sand, ocean breezes, palm trees, and sunsets create a setting that feels both energetic and deeply relaxing.

Some of the country’s best-known coastal hotels include:

  • Royal Decameron Salinitas — Famous for its multiple pools, including a seawater pool, and its all-inclusive beachfront experience.
  • Boca Olas Resort Villas — A favorite among surfers and travelers seeking a quieter boutique atmosphere.
  • Puro Surf Hotel & Performance Academy — Known internationally for its infinity pool overlooking the Pacific and its wellness-centered environment.
  • Atami Escape Resort — Combining private beach access, multiple pools, and dramatic coastal scenery.
  • Hotel Los Farallones — A more private oceanfront retreat with direct beach access and peaceful surroundings.

These destinations capture the atmosphere that has helped place El Salvador increasingly on the international tourism map in recent years.

Nature-Centered Retreats and Boutique Experiences

Not every traveler is looking for large resorts or busy tourist areas. Some visitors come seeking silence, sustainability, and a stronger connection to nature.

El Salvador now offers several boutique and eco-conscious stays designed around those experiences:

  • Palo Verde Sustainable Hotel — An eco-friendly hotel emphasizing sustainability and harmony with the natural environment.
  • Almare Zonte — A beachfront glamping-style retreat combining rustic charm with modern comfort.
  • Mizata by Antiresort — Known for its infinity pool, relaxed atmosphere, and focus on slow living.
  • Las Flores Resort — Popular with surfers, couples, and travelers seeking both spa services and ocean access.

These quieter destinations offer another side of El Salvador — one centered on peace, reflection, and appreciation of the country’s natural beauty.

Things Travelers Should Consider Before Booking

Before choosing a hotel, experienced travelers often recommend checking a few important details:

  • Whether the pool is heated or saltwater
  • Pool operating hours
  • Seasonal availability during holidays
  • Whether restaurants, spa services, or activities are included
  • Distance to beaches, restaurants, or attractions

During high season — especially December through April — early reservations are often a good idea.
